Output e48c1db217c21dee30cbca97c64158a905f0b83b5d9028a962c9134c9140ec53:3

value
21044025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b6e22c050852f7a11b0f0613126f8ab42c1281a OP_EQUAL
address
377FjE9uy8X3mQaVZVQsfPyYHmV8k6Fzej
transaction
e48c1db217c21dee30cbca97c64158a905f0b83b5d9028a962c9134c9140ec53
spent
true